Inflammation is the body's response to infection or injury and involves phagocytosis, the engulfing and destruction of pathogens by white blood cells. Chemical mediators such as histamine and cytokines are released during inflammation to signal and coordinate the immune response. These chemical signals attract white blood cells and other immune cells to the infected or damaged areas to fight infection and promote healing.
